WebA medium, standard refrigerator size is 24 to 32 inches wide, 66 to 70 inches tall, and 29 to 36 inches deep. A medium refrigerator with 20 cu. ft. is ideal for a family of 4. Shop Whirlpool ® Mid-Sized Refrigerators Large refrigerator sizes Large refrigerator sizes are typically 36 inches wide, more than 70 inches tall, and 33 to 35 inches deep. Web13 jan. 2024 · Let's check this out. The shelves in a refrigerator should hold up to 50 pounds on average. Of course, that estimate applies to full-sized shelving within your fridge, as half shelves will be able to hold closer to 25 pounds.
